Subject: Metricsgate sidecar cut-over complete

All: the cut-over to the Metricsgate aggregation sidecar finished last night. Legacy push endpoints are now read-only and will be removed next release. Plugin authors must emit to the sidecar socket; the old agent API is gone. Flush intervals and label limits changed — update your manifests accordingly. The sidecar now runs with the following configuration.

deployment values, hadup-yajog:
[holion]
team = silwyn
access_code = ac_eb6e99
host = holion.novacio.internal
port = 5672
owner = kasok.sorion
peer = sorvan.kelvinet.local

## Loading Dock — Delivery Hours

The Marwick Court loading dock accepts deliveries Monday to Friday, 07:00–15:30. Book slots at least one day ahead via the dock calendar; unscheduled trucks will be turned away. Drivers must stay in the marked waiting area until a dock hand signs them in. Outside posted hours the roller shutter is locked, and assistants collecting urgent parcels should use the side-door keypad code below.

turnstile pass: bdg-YEOZLM-79341408

Subject: Resizely CLI cut-over summary

Hello,

We finished migrating the batch image-resizing CLI from the old Pixmorph wrapper to the new Resizely binary on all build agents. Input validation now rejects non-image payloads before decoding, and temp files are written to a locked-down scratch directory with automatic cleanup. Output paths are canonicalized to block traversal. No behavioural changes for callers beyond stricter errors. For your security review, the runtime configuration deployed with the new binary is as follows.

deployment values, kawip-kafog:
belath:
  pin: 3709
  tenant: ulaox
  seal: seal_25075386
  metrics_host: metrics.belath.halixhq.test
  standby_team: gormir
  escalation: wenys-fenwyn
  nonce: 26e5f7

// Days before Coldvault buckets in the Fernlake tier are
// eligible for archive sweep. Set to 180 per the retention
// review; legal requires nothing shorter. The sweeper reads
// this once at startup, so changes need a redeploy to take
// effect. Mentioning for the eng sync: the current value
// shipped in the build identified by the token below.

trace token, kajeg-tadup: htk31_ea4436123ab4c9e337062126feef2c5